“Captain Phillips” (PG-13)

Two-time Academy Award winner Tom Hanks teams with Oscar-nominated director Paul Greengrass and screenwriter Billy Ray to tell the true story of Richard Phillips, a U.S. cargo-ship captain who surrendered himself to Somali pirates so that his crew would be freed.  Tom Hanks and Catherine Keener star.

 

“Machete Kills” (R)

The President of the United States (Charlie Sheen) tasks indomitable ex-Federale Machete (Danny Trejo) with silencing a dangerous radical and taking out a wealthy arms dealer who seeks to destabilize the entire globe.  Stars Charlie Sheen, Sofia Vergara, Michelle Rodriquez and Lady Gaga
